From the Wakaan music festival through the end of the year, Liquid Stranger has been making waves in the space bass and future bass genres with his heavy releases and amazing production. There is no doubt that Liquid Stranger has stepped up the energy and tempo in his most recent release. From “Fire” to his newest single, “Hard,” Liquid has leaned into his harder style of bass. With vocals from Scrufizzer, “Hard” is a high energy release that is sure to get you moving and grooving.
A bumping bassline drives the new single, “Hard” which has been a heavy hitter in Liquid Stranger’s recent sets and shows. This tune always seems to get the crowd rowdy and the energy high. Liquid Stranger has been playing more and more uptempo bass music in comparison to his typical “spaghetti time” tunes which are his more experimental bass music which he built his name and legacy around. This new energy and tempo has been very well received and fans have embraced his newfound desire to play harder releases in the past few months.
